Warning Signs You Need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Our team is here to help you identify the signs of water damage and pr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your laundry room can show water damage. Mold and mildew thrive in damp environments causing unpleasant odors and health risks. Our team can ident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to remove it.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Warped or discolored flooring can show water damage. Water can seep into the substrate causing the flooring to become uneven or discolored. Our team can assess the damage and provide a solution to restore your flooring.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age. Water can cause structural damage to the walls, leading to peeling paint or wallpaper. Our team can assess the damage and provide a solution to repair the walls.

Laundry Room Water Damage Restoration Cost in Caldwell, ID

The cost of laundry room water damage restoration in Caldwell, ID var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ated costs for common scenarios: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area and severity of the damage.
Underlying Issue Resolution $1,000 – $5,000 Complexity of the issue and required equipment.
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area and number of repairs needed.
